更改MySQL 5.7的數據庫的存儲位置


操作系統:Windows 10 x64

MySQL安裝包版本:mysql-installer-community-5.7.17.0

參考:MySQL 5.7版本的安裝使用詳細教程+更改數據庫data的存儲路徑

 

默認情況下,數據庫存放在C:\ProgramData\MySQL\MySQL Server 5.7\Data

注意:ProgramData文件夾是隱藏的,需要勾選隱藏的項目才能顯示該文件夾。

 

在遷移之前,需要暫停MySQL服務。使用鼠標右鍵點擊這台電腦,選擇管理

 

計算機管理中,展開服務和應用程序 > 服務,使用鼠標右鍵點擊MySQL57,選擇停止

 

C:\ProgramData\MySQL\MySQL Server 5.7\Data的內容復制到目標文件夾中。例如,我是將它們復制到E:\ProgramData\MySQL\MySQL Server 5.7\Data

 

打開C:\ProgramData\MySQL\MySQL Server 5.7,找到my.ini

 

將my.ini復制到其它盤的目錄下,打開my.ini,找到datadir,datadir后面的參數,就是數據庫的路徑

 

修改datadir的參數,指向數據庫的新路徑,保存、退出。並將該文件復制到C:\ProgramData\MySQL\MySQL Server 5.7,替換原有的my.ini

 

重新啟動MySQL57服務,打開MySQL 5.7 Command Line Client

查看數據庫:show databases;

創建一個新的數據庫:create database user;

再次查看數據庫:show databases;

 

打開E:\ProgramData\MySQL\MySQL Server 5.7\Data,可以看到在該文件夾里面有一個新的文件夾user,那就是我們剛剛創建的數據庫user。

 

打開C:\ProgramData\MySQL\MySQL Server 5.7\Data,這里面沒有發生什么變化。

OK,設置成功了。

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M